Don't Get Slaughtered: Spotting Pig Butchering Scams
Wiki Article
Pig butchering scams are a devious way for criminals to exploit unsuspecting people. These scammers often pretend as legitimate business owners or investors, building trust with their targets before luring them into a phony investment opportunity.
- Warning flags of a pig butchering scam often manifest as:
- Unrealistic returns on contribution.
- Coercion to invest quickly without due diligence.
- An unwillingness to share concrete facts about the investment.
- A need to transfer money through unconventional methods like copyright or wire transfers.
If you come across any of these red flags, it's best to proceed with extreme care. Never invest money in something you don't thoroughly grasp and always confirm the legitimacy of any investment opportunity with a reputable trusted source.

Exposing the Hogs: Identifying Red Flags in Pig Butchering Schemes
Pig butchering scams, a cruel and manipulative form of cybercrime, trick unsuspecting victims into giving away their hard-earned money. These scammers prey of user's trust by creating fake relationships and then manipulating them into making significant financial contributions.
To protect yourself from becoming a victim, it's crucial to identify the red flags of these scams. One common red flag is unexpected declarations of love or powerful emotional connections.
- Moreover, be wary if the entity you're communicating with pressures you to make investments quickly or without due diligence.
- Moreover, be cautious if the entity refuses to have a video call or if their social media presence seems suspicious.
Be aware that true relationships are built on mutual understanding. If something feels off or too good to be true, it probably is.
